反応プロフィール
Thimerosal is incompatible with strong oxidizing agents and strong bases. The oxidation of Thimerosal is greatly accelerated by traces of copper ions. Incompatible with acids, iodine, heavy metal salts and many alkaloids. Can be absorbed by rubber caps. . Stable in air, but not sunlight. May discolor on exposure to light. Dilute aqueous solutions are fairly stable to heat but sensitive to light. Solutions are less stable to heat when acidic than when alkaline. Solutions are most stable to light at pH 5 to 7. Solutions are unstable to heat but not to light in the presence of copper, iron or zinc ions but not in the presence of calcium or magnesium ions.

応用例(製薬)
Thimerosal has been used as an antimicrobial preservative in
biological and pharmaceutical preparations since the 1930s.
It is used as an alternative to benzalkonium chloride and other
phenylmercuric preservatives, and has both bacteriostatic and
fungistatic activity. Increasing concerns over its safety have,
however, led to questions regarding its continued use in formulations.
Thimerosal is also used in cosmetics and to
preserve soft contact lens solutions.
Therapeutically, thimerosal is occasionally used as a bacteriostatic
and fungistatic mercurial antiseptic, which is usually applied
topically at a concentration of 0.1% w/w. However, its use is
declining owing to its toxicity and effects on the environment.
接触アレルゲン
Thiomersal is an organic mercury salt prepared by react-
ing ethylmercuric chloride (or ethylmercuric hydroxide)
with thiosalicylic acid. It is still used as a disinfectant
and a preservative agent, but less commonly than previ-
ously, especially in contact lens fluids, eyedrops, and
vaccines. The ethylmercuric moiety is the major aller-
genic determinant, sometimes associated with mercury
sensitivity. Thiomersal is an indicator of photosensitiv-
ity to piroxicam, through its thiosalicylic moiety.
安全性プロファイル
Poison by ingestion,
subcutaneous, and intravenous routes.
Experimental teratogenic and reproductive
effects. An eye irritant. Questionable carcinogen with experimental neoplastigenic
data. Mutation data reported. An ophthalmic
preservative, a topical anti-infective, topical
veterinary antibacterial and antifungal agent.
An FDA over-the-counter drug. When
heated to decomposition it emits very toxic
fumes of Hg, Na2O, and SOx. See also
MERCURY COMPOUNDS.

貯蔵
Thimerosal is stable at normal temperatures and pressures;
exposure to light may cause discoloration.
Aqueous solutions may be sterilized by autoclaving but are
sensitive to light. The rate of oxidation in solutions is increased by
the presence of trace amounts of copper and other metals. Edetic
acid or edetates may be used to stabilize solutions but have been
reported to reduce the antimicrobial efficacy of thimerosal
solutions.
The solid material should be stored in a well-closed container,
protected from light, in a cool, dry place.

不和合性
Incompatible with aluminum and other metals, strong oxidizing
agents, strong acids and bases, sodium chloride solutions,
lecithin, phenylmercuric compounds, quaternary ammonium compounds,
thioglycolate, and proteins. The presence of sodium
metabisulfite, edetic acid, and edetates in solutions can reduce the
preservative efficacy of thimerosal.
In solution, thimerosal may be adsorbed by plastic packaging
materials, particularly polyethylene. It is strongly adsorbed by
treated or untreated rubber caps that are in contact with
solutions.
When it was used with cyclodextrin, the effectiveness of
thimerosal was reduced; however, this was related to the lipid
nature of the other ingredients in the preparation.
規制状況(Regulatory Status)
Included in the FDA Inactive Ingredients Database (IM, IV, and SC
injections; ophthalmic, otic, and topical preparations). Included in
nonparenteral and parenteral medicines licensed in the UK. In the
UK, the use of thimerosal in cosmetics is limited to 0.003% w/w
(calculated as mercury) as a preservative in shampoos and haircreams,
which contain nonionic emulsifiers that would render other
preservatives ineffective. The total permitted concentration (calculated
as mercury) when mixed with other mercury compounds is
0.007% w/w. Included in the Canadian List of Acceptable Nonmedicinal
Ingredients.
